Commercial Roof Assessment Services
Commercial roof assessment services involve a thorough inspection and evaluation of a property's roofing system to identify existing issues and potential vulnerabilities. These assessments typically include a detailed visual examination of the roof’s surface, drainage systems, flashing, and structural components. Some providers may also incorporate the use of specialized tools or technology, such as drones or moisture meters, to gain a comprehensive understanding of the roof’s condition. The primary goal is to gather accurate information about the current state of the roof, which can inform maintenance, repair, or replacement decisions.
These assessments help address common roofing problems such as leaks, ponding water, membrane deterioration, and structural weaknesses. By identifying these issues early, property owners can prevent more extensive damage, reduce repair costs, and extend the lifespan of the roofing system. Regular assessments are especially valuable for detecting hidden problems that are not immediately visible, such as internal water intrusion or compromised insulation. This proactive approach can minimize disruptions to building operations and ensure the safety and integrity of the structure.
A wide range of properties benefit from commercial roof assessments, including office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, industrial facilities, and multi-family residential complexes. These assessments are particularly important for buildings with flat or low-slope roofs, which are more prone to water pooling and membrane issues. Property managers and owners of large commercial or industrial sites often rely on these evaluations to maintain compliance with building codes and insurance requirements, as well as to plan for future repairs or upgrades.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Roof Assessment proj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hamden,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Assessment Costs - Commercial roof assessments typically range from $300 to $1,200,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her fees, sometimes exceeding $2,000. Contact local providers for precise estimates tailored to specific properties.
Inspection Fees - The cost for a detailed roof inspection usually falls between $200 and $800. Factors influencing the price include accessibility and the extent of the assessment needed. Local contractors can provide quotes based on individual project requirements.
Report and Analysis - Comprehensive roof condition reports generally cost between $400 and $1,500. These reports often include detailed findings, photos, and recommendations for repairs or maintenance. Reach out to service providers for customized pricing options.
Additional Services - Additional assessment services such as thermal imaging or structural analysis may add $300 to $1,000 or more to the overall cost. These specialized evaluations help identify issues not visible during standard inspections. Contact local pros for detailed pricing information.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
